Physiotherapy (Physical Therapy), Online

Physiotherapy, also known as physical therapy, is a healthcare profession focused on improving and restoring movement and function in individuals affected by injury, illness, or disability. Physiotherapists use a combination of manual therapy, exercise, and education to help patients regain mobility, reduce pain, and improve overall quality of life.

Earning a degree through online study offers flexibility, allowing students to balance education with work or personal commitments. Online programs often provide access to a diverse range of courses and resources, enabling students to learn at their own pace. Additionally, online degrees can be more cost-effective, eliminating the need for commuting or relocating for studies.
